On Wed, May 02, 2007 at 06:56:09PM -0700, Jeremy Fitzhardinge wrote: > +static void __cpuinit __free_irqstack(int cpu, void *stk) > +{ > + int i; > + > + if (!cpu) > + return; > + > + unmap_vm_area(per_cpu(irqstack_area, cpu)); > + > + for (i = 0; i < THREAD_SIZE/PAGE_SIZE; ++i) > + __free_page(per_cpu(irqstack_pages, cpu)[i]); > +}
This will leak the vm_struct and also leave it in the vmlist. work_free_thread_info() needs to be redone too.
